思考一个并且最接近用户
2024-09-03
随着加密数字货币的普及,如何确保资产的安全性与隐私性已成为用户最关心的问题之一。在这个背景下,多方计算(MPC)技术应运而生。MPC作为一种新兴的安全计算框架,能够帮助加密数字货币用户在不暴露私钥的情况下完成交易和签名。本文将详细探讨MPC技术在加密数字货币领域的应用、优势与未来前景,旨在为读者提供全面的理解与见解。
多方计算(MPC)是指多个参与者共同计算某个函数的值,而不需要透露彼此的输入。具体来说,在MPC中,各方将各自的输入数据进行加密并发送至计算中心,这样计算中心可以基于加密数据进行运算,而各方则无法获取其他方的原始输入。这种机制为个人隐私和数据安全提供了良好的保障。
MPC技术在加密数字货币范畴可应用于多种场景,其最显著的应用表现在钱包安全、智能合约以及去中心化交易所(DEX)等领域。
在加密数字货币中,私钥的安全是至关重要的。然而,传统的单用户私钥管理模式容易受到黑客攻击。MPC技术允许用户分散持有私钥信息。通过将私钥分成若干份,并在不同的参与者之间分发存储,即使某一份私钥信息被黑客获取,攻击者也无法劫持完整的私钥,这样大幅提升了钱包的安全性。
智能合约是加密货币的重要组成部分,其自动执行的特性使其在金融交易和资产管理中得到广泛应用。通过引入MPC技术,智能合约的执行可以在保障双方隐私的情况下进行,确保交易双方的信息不会相互暴露,从而增加了合约执行的可信度。
去中心化交易所需要在多个参与者之间记录交易数据。MPC可以有效地保障交易数据的私密性以及安全性。同时,由于交易过程不再依赖于中心化的服务器,MPC技术增加了去中心化交易的安全性,有助于降低单点故障的风险。
MPC技术在加密数字货币领域具有多个显著优势。
通过将密钥分割为多份进行分散管理,MPC技术可以有效降低私钥被盗的风险。此外,MPC还可以防止参与者内部的欺诈行为,因为其设计使得参与者无法获取其他方的输入数据。
MPC的另一个重要优势是在保护用户隐私方面。通过让参与者只暴露计算结果,而不是原始输入,MPC技术有助于保护用户的敏感数据,确保交易和交互的私密性。
在传统金融架构中,用户往往需要信任中心化的机构来管理资产安全。而MPC在区块链和加密货币的应用中,能够减少对单一实体的信任依赖,从而降低整体交易的信任成本。
尽管MPC技术在加密数字货币领域拥有诸多优势,但也面临一些挑战。
MPC技术的实现相对复杂,特别是在实际应用中,需要确保通信的安全性和效率。这使得不少企业在初期阶段对其应用存在顾虑。
MPC需要多个参与者进行协作,这意味着在数据量大和参与者多的场景下,计算效率可能降低。因此,如何在保证安全的同时提高MPC的计算性能,将是未来的重要研究方向。
由于MPC涉及到个人隐私数据的处理,如何确保符合各国的法律法规也是一个需要关注的问题。在全球范围内,各国对数据隐私保护的法律带来了不同的挑战。
随着技术的不断进步与用户需求的变化,MPC技术在加密数字货币领域的未来将展现出许多发展趋势。
MPC与区块链技术的结合将推动更加安全的加密货币交易。未来,MPC将可能作为标准安全协议被广泛应用于各个区块链平台,以增强整体网络的安全性和隐私性。
除了在加密数字货币领域的应用外,MPC技术在金融、医疗、保险等其他行业中的潜力将被进一步开发。尤其是随着数据隐私和安全性要求的提高,MPC的市场需求将持续上升。
未来,MPC技术的应用将更加注重用户体验。例如,如何在确保安全性的同时,简化用户操作流程,降低用户的学习成本,将是技术开发者和产品设计者需要关注的重要方面。
---MPC技术通过特定的算法与协议,确保多个参与者共同计算的过程不暴露任何单独参与者的输入数据。其基本思路是将数据进行加密后分割,参与者各自持有数据的部分信息,最终通过协作得出计算结果。这样,即使某一参与者发生泄露,其他参与者的输入数据也不会被暴露,从而确保隐私安全。
采用MPC技术的数字货币钱包通常不会将私钥集中存储在单一地点,而是将其分割并分散存储在多个参与者的设备上。用户无需单独管理私钥,而是通过系统提供的界面进行操作。同时,在进行交易时,系统会整合多个参与者的部分私钥信息以完成签名和授权,这样可以在保障安全的同时,简化用户的管理流程。
近年来,多家加密货币项目开始将MPC技术纳入其系统之中。以Zerotier、Qedit等项目为例,它们实现了MPC对交易的加密保护。此外,多个数字钱包和去中心化协议也正在探索MPC技术的应用,以提升用户的隐私和安全性。这些项目正在引领加密货币领域在技术革新方面的潮流。
未来,MPC技术不仅将在加密数字货币领域持续深化应用,还可能与其他先进技术结合,如人工智能、大数据等。通过跨领域的整合,MPC有望更加高效、安全地处理复杂的计算任务。与此同时,随着用户对隐私保护的关注度提高,MPC在金融、医疗等隐私敏感行业的应用前景将愈加广阔。
评估MPC技术在加密数字货币中的有效性可以从安全性、性能和用户体验等多个方面进行考虑。安全性方面,要检查MPC协议是否经过同行评审,是否公开透明,是否有成功的攻击案例。性能方面,则需测试其处理速度和并发处理能力。同时,用户反馈也是评估的重要依据,只有用户在实际过程中认为安全易用,才能说明MPC技术的有效性。
--- 最后,通过对MPC技术在加密数字货币领域的深入探讨,我们可以看到它在提升资产安全性、保护用户隐私和降低信任成本方面的巨大潜力。随着技术的不断进步和市场的需求变化,MPC将在未来的发展中发挥越来越重要的作用。